“This is my second summer working with Discovery Camp, and I also worked after care at Evergreen during the school year. I had friends who worked here, and although I had never worked with kids before, working at camp sounded fun and I was looking to try something new for the summer.

I didn’t know how it would go at first, but it went well! I found that working at camp is fulfilling for me. I enjoy working with the kids. I like having fun with them and spending time with the other counselors, who are also my friends. The atmosphere of working here is just really fun and positive.

I’ve learned a lot from having worked camp last summer. I started bringing Lego figures with me every day – just a few – and I realized that when a kid is having a tough time, or there’s some down time, it helps them focus or calm down. As time goes on, it’s helpful to know these little things that help the kids and yourself as a counselor.

I’m heading off to college this year. I’m going to miss the free gym membership – it’s nice to go after work – and I’m also going to miss all my friends and the kids. But I know I’ll be back next summer.”
